Printing Summer Lab

DESCRIPTION: Fab Lab Tulsa’s 'Printing' summer lab incorporates hands-on, project-based learning activities with digital design and fabrication tools. Over the course of five half-day sessions, students are introduced to two-dimensional computer-aided design software, Epilog laser cutting/engraving, and UV printing. Students are challenged to conceptualize and create custom designs incorporating printmaking techniques. Throughout the process, students develop unique skills in STEAM, combining traditional media, such as printmaking, with new technologies, such as 2D CAD and fabrication.
